Do you often find yourself tossing and turning, feeling as though your nervous system is too "loud" to allow for actual rest? This sensation of physical restlessness is frequently a sign that your body is stuck in a state of high sympathetic arousal—the "fight or flight" mode. While many people view sleep as a purely cognitive process, it is deeply rooted in somatic, or bodily, regulation. Using weighted blankets and strategic sensory input can act as a structural tool to help transition your nervous system from alertness to rest. This post outlines four practical methods to use deep pressure stimulation and sensory modulation to improve your sleep architecture.

The Science of Deep Pressure Stimulation

To understand why a weighted blanket works, you have to look at the biology of touch. Deep Pressure Stimulation (DPS) is a form of tactile input that mimics the sensation of being hugged or swaddled. From a physiological standpoint, this pressure signals the brain to shift from the sympathetic nervous system to the parasympathetic nervous system. This shift is responsible for lowering cortisol levels and increasing the production of serotonin and melatonin.

When you apply consistent, even pressure across the body, you are essentially providing the brain with "proprioceptive input." Proprioception is your body's ability to sense its own position in space. When the brain receives clear, heavy data about where your limbs are, it can stop the "scanning" behavior that often accompanies anxiety. Instead of feeling untethered or hyper-vigilant, the weight provides a sense of physical boundaries, creating a sense of containment that is vital for deep sleep.

1. Optimize Your Weighted Blanket Weight and Texture

Not all weighted blankets are created equal, and choosing the wrong one can actually disrupt your sleep by causing overheating or uneven pressure. To use this tool effectively, you must treat it like a piece of precision equipment rather than just a heavy comforter.

Calculate the Correct Weight

The standard rule for weighted blankets is that they should be approximately 10% of your total body weight. If you weigh 150 lbs, a 15-lb blanket is your baseline. However, if you are using the blanket for sensory regulation due to ADHD or high anxiety, you may find that a slightly heavier weight feels more grounding. Conversely, if you are a side sleeper, a blanket that is too heavy may create uncomfortable pressure points on your hips or shoulders. Look for brands like Gravity or Bearaby, which offer different knitting styles to manage weight distribution.

Prioritize Breathability

A common mistake is choosing a heavy polyester blanket that traps heat. High body temperature is a primary driver of sleep fragmentation. If you tend to run hot, look for a blanket made from Glass Beads rather than plastic poly-pellets, and ensure the outer shell is a breathable fabric like Bamboo or Tencel. A weighted blanket should feel like a grounded embrace, not a heat trap. If you find yourself waking up sweaty, the blanket is likely working against your thermoregulation rather than with it.

2. Layer Sensory Input for a Multi-Sensory Wind-Down

Relying solely on a weighted blanket is a single-channel approach to regulation. To achieve a more profound state of calm, you should layer different types of sensory input to create a "sensory cocoon." This involves addressing your auditory, olfactory, and visual systems simultaneously to signal to the brain that the environment is safe.

Auditory Grounding

While the blanket handles your tactile input, your ears are still scanning for disruptive sounds. Instead of total silence, which can sometimes make a person more aware of small, startling noises, use "brown noise." Unlike white noise, which has a high-frequency hiss, brown noise has a much deeper, lower frequency that mimics the sound of a distant thunderstorm or a low roar. This provides a consistent auditory floor that masks sudden spikes in volume. You can find high-quality loops of brown noise on apps like Endel or Calm.

Olfactory Anchoring

The olfactory system has a direct line to the limbic system, the part of the brain responsible for emotion and memory. You can use this to your advantage by pairing a specific scent with your weighted blanket routine. Using a lavender-infused linen spray or a small amount of essential oil on a cotton ball near your pillow creates a Pavlovian response. Over time, the mere scent of lavender will trigger your nervous system to begin the downregulation process before you even get under the covers. This is a form of "sensory priming" that makes the transition to sleep more predictable.

3. Integrate Tactile Grounding Before Bed

The transition from a high-stimulation environment (like looking at a bright smartphone) to a low-stimulation sleep environment (under a weighted blanket) can be jarring for the nervous system. To bridge this gap, incorporate a tactile grounding ritual 15 to 30 minutes before you actually attempt to sleep. This prevents the "shock" of moving from high-intensity light to heavy pressure.

The Texture Transition

Before getting under your weighted blanket, engage in a task that involves different textures. This could be using a high-quality, textured body lotion or even using a heavy ceramic mug to hold a warm beverage. The goal is to move your focus from the digital/visual realm to the physical/tactile realm. If you find your mind racing, try a "texture scan": touch the different surfaces in your room—the wooden nightstand, the cotton sheets, the velvet pillow—and note the specific sensations. This redirects your neural pathways from abstract thoughts to concrete physical sensations.

Temperature Modulation

As part of this tactile transition, consider how temperature affects your ability to settle. While the weighted blanket provides pressure, it can sometimes be too warm. To balance this, you might use a cooling gel eye mask or a weighted neck wrap that has been slightly chilled. This combination of heavy pressure and localized cooling can be incredibly effective for regulating the vagus nerve. 4. Use Proprioceptive Movement to Release Tension

Sometimes, the reason a weighted blanket feels uncomfortable is that your muscles are holding onto "stored" tension. If you climb straight into bed with high muscle tone, the weight of the blanket can feel restrictive rather than comforting. To use the blanket effectively, you must first release the physical tension that is fighting against the pressure.

The "Floor Grounding" Technique

Before moving to your bed, spend five minutes on the floor. The floor provides a much more stable and uncompromising surface than a mattress. Lie on your back on a yoga mat or a firm rug. This provides high-intensity proprioceptive feedback to your spine and pelvis. While on the floor, practice "box breathing": inhale for four seconds, hold for four, exhale for four, and hold for four. This movement from a hard surface to a weighted, soft surface creates a gradual "descending" sensation for your nervous system.

Intentional Muscle Release

Once you are under the weighted blanket, do not just lie still. Instead, perform a systematic muscle relaxation. Start at your toes and squeeze them as hard as you can for five seconds, then release. Move to your calves, then your thighs, and work your way up to your jaw. By intentionally creating tension and then releasing it into the weight of the blanket, you are teaching your body how to yield to the pressure. This makes the blanket an active tool for relaxation rather than just a heavy object sitting on top of you.

Building a Sustainable Sleep Architecture

Effective sleep hygiene is not about a single product; it is about the structural integration of various sensory inputs. A weighted blanket is a powerful tool for deep pressure stimulation, but its efficacy is maximized when you treat your evening as a multi-layered process of sensory reduction. By managing your light, sound, temperature, and tactile input with precision, you are not just waiting for sleep to happen—you are actively architecting the physiological conditions necessary for it to occur.
